Broken Dream: The oligarch, Russia, and Georgia s drift from Europe » FINCHANNEL

Georgia’s relationship with the West has deteriorated over the last year and a half. The Georgian government’s actions have prevented the country from becoming a candidate for EU membership. Three-quarters of Georgians see themselves as pro-Western; only a tiny proportion of the population is pro-Russian.
